True Green Announce New Album 'Hail Disaster': Hear "Italian Lightning"

About this time last year, Minneapolis-based trio True Green followed their 2024 debut album My Lost Decade with two new songs, "Consider The Priesthood" and "Falconry." Turns out those are part of a larger project: their sophomore album Hail Distaster, out March 24 on Spacecase Records. The announcement is accompanied by the new single "Italian Lightning," which hit Bandcamp this afternoon.True Green is led by Dan Hornsby with Tailer Ransom and Peter Miller. Hornsby, the group's songwriter and vocalist, has some unforgettable lyrics (which isn't necessarily surprising given that he's a published novelist). His casual and wise narration makes for a comfy comparison to the Microphones or Silver Jews. "Italian Lightning" is no exception. "I'm a hotel by the airport/ You're a timeshare by the sea," goes one line. Musically, there's an ease and softness to the track that feels very 2000s indie rock, like Wilco or Guster. On Bandcamp, Hornsby shared a message alluding to ICE's ongoing occupation of his hometown: "Dropping the first single off the new album early for bandcamp. Shit's pretty rough here in Minneapolis. All proceeds go to a mutual aid operation we have going for vulnerable families in the Twin Cities if you buy it today or tomorrow."Hear "Italian Lightning" below, and buy it here.Hail Disaster is out 3/26 via Spacecase Records.
